The island is a real stone (quartzite) that is called Sandalus. The decorative luxury mosiac back splash is is mother of pearl and travertine. The island is made to look like a piece of furniture by doing a different counter top and a wood stain and black oil rub finish, also adding feet to the base and using different hardware pulls than the rest of the kitchen. The other kitchen counter top is Hawaii granite with 3 x 12 subway travertine tiles for back splash. There is added space under the granite to add LED lighting for the phone desk and also LED lighting under the island top to wash light over the cabinetry. Concrete Floors

Meredith & Joe wanted a more functional and elegant master bathroom while focusing on updating the shower, vanity fixtures, and flooring and keeping the vanity cabinets and mirror.
The design focused on blending practical upgrades with a timeless aesthetic. Key upgrades included a custom shower, new bathroom flooring, and the installation of Delta Trinsic fixtures in an accenting champagne bronze finish.
A custom frameless glass enclosure with gold clips replaced the outdated shower, bringing a touch of elegance. Sage Bedrosians Celine hexagon tiles were used on the shower floor, creating a bold statement.
MSI Brighton tiles in grey adorned the walls. A new recessed wall niche was added, framed with matching tiles for a seamless design. The shower was completed with Delta Trinsic fixtures, ensuring functionality and style.
Two faucets were upgraded to Delta Trinsic single-hole models, paired with champagne bronze towel bars, towel rings, and a toilet paper holder.
The bathroom flooring was refreshed with Tilebar Ava hexagonal tiles in gray Sabbia matte, extending into the water closet for a cohesive look. New baseboards were added for a polished finish.
Sophistication and functionality define the master bathroom's update, reflecting personalized style preferences. A custom shower, modern fixtures, and refreshed flooring create a cohesive design that elevates daily living.

This Odenton, MD master bathroom design fits storage, style, and a highly functional layout into a compact space. The HomeCrest maple Sedona style vanity cabinet in a willow gray finish fits neatly into an alcove and offers ample storage and space for two people to get ready. The vanity is topped by a Calacatta Vicenza Q Quartz countertop with two Kohler Archer sinks, and Mirabelle Provincetown single hole sink faucets. The corner shower has a custom glass shower enclosure with a built in shower bench and three stainless shower shelves that provide storage for key toiletries. The shower has a Delta In2ition 2-in-1 multi-function wall-mounted handheld showerhead and Mirabelle shower valve and thermostatic valve. Tile creates a soothing setting in this shower design with Sande Gray 12 x 24 tile by MSI wall tile and shaved black stone sheet shower floor tile, adding to the soothing spa-style atmosphere in the bath design. The bathroom floor is Dimensions by MSI 12 x 24 graphite tile. Two Kohler Archer single door frameless mirrored medicine cabinets offer additional storage, and Mirabelle Provincetown towel rings provide space to hang up towels.

These clients debated moving from their dated 1979 house but decided to remodel since they loved their neighborhood and location of their home. We did a whole house interior and exterior remodel for them and they are so happy with their decision. The homeowners felt that reading floorplans was not so easy, so they loved our ability to provide 3D renderings and our personal touches and suggestions from our in-house designers.
The general layout of the home stayed the same with a few minor changes. We took the 38 year old home down to the studs and transformed it completely. The only thing that remains unchanged is the address. The popcorn texture was removed from the ceiling, removed all soffits, replaced all cabinets, flooring and countertops throughout the home. The wet bar was removed from the living room opening the space. The kitchen layout remained the same, but the cook surface was moved. Unneeded space was removed from the laundry room, giving them a larger pantry.
The master suite remained the same but additional lighting was added for reading. We made major improvements in the master bath by adding a rain shower, more storage and a bench to their new shower and gave them a larger bathtub.
All new cedar siding was replaced on the exterior of the home and a fresh coat of paint makes this 1979 home look brand new!

In every project we complete, design, form, function and safety are all important aspects to a successful space plan.
For these homeowners, it was an absolute must. The family had some unique needs that needed to be addressed. As physical abilities continued to change, the accessibility and safety in their master bathroom was a significant concern.
The layout of the bathroom was the first to change. We swapped places with the tub and vanity to give better access to both. A beautiful chrome grab bar was added along with matching towel bar and towel ring.
The vanity was changed out and now featured an angled cut-out for easy access for a wheelchair to pull completely up to the sink while protecting knees and legs from exposed plumbing and looking gorgeous doing it.
The toilet came out of the corner and we eliminated the privacy wall, giving it far easier access with a wheelchair. The original toilet was in great shape and we were able to reuse it. But now, it is equipped with much-needed chrome grab bars for added safety and convenience.
The shower was moved and reconstructed to allow for a larger walk-in tile shower with stylish chrome grab bars, an adjustable handheld showerhead and a comfortable fold-down shower bench – proving a bathroom can (and should) be functionally safe AND aesthetically beautiful at the same time.

When Larry and Judy came to us, they were looking to update their master bathroom to function better for Larry. Their old shower was broken and was a hazard for him. We were able to achieve the look and functionality the Leuthaeuser’s were looking for with Sterling’s “Accord” fiberglass unit with backboards, so it was prepped for (2) grab bars from Moen. Also, we updated their amenities match the finish of their shower handheld selection, Moen Eco Performance. Lastly, Moen’s “Dartmoor” in oil rubbed bronze added the contrast they were wanting, which the collection was used for their vanity faucet, towel bar, robe hook, and towel ring.

I have worked with this client before, and when she decided to address the living room and asked for my help I was thrilled. She wanted to keep the piano in the space, so we added the framed botanical prints to add color, variety and height to this wall. Opposite this wall is a beautiful window that had dated custom curtains. We changed the treatment to more modern panels on an exposed rod with rings. It frames the window out while balancing the piano and prints. For seating, we added these two beauties, upholstered in a casual gray texture. The space provides a quiet retreat, or a gathering spot to listen to music.

This living room was sad. There was no rug. The massive leather sofa dominated the room. Furniture was strewn all over. There was no focal point or any interest.
First, we changed the wall color from a cold blue color to a warmer beige color to make the room feel more inviting.
We have a custom rug created from wall-to-wall carpet with a leather edge banding detail that was mitered at the corners.
The existing sectional and separated it. The pillows that came with the sofa were donated to charity and new pillows were handcrafted created of luxurious silk velvet and a metallic woven geometric.
A new midcentury style chair was added and styled with a cashmere through in a strawberry and magenta stria; a woven geometric pillow in neutral tones was added as an accent.
The existing cocktail was placed between the two sofas and we styled it with white orchids in an organic wood bowl with moss and other succulents draping the edge. The client had this beautiful piece of amethyst that provided an organic and colorful accent.
A local artist created the art above the sofa made with later cut aluminum that reads, "this would look great over your sofa", which I thought was clever.
Our client's dogs are very important to her. We had the photos from their photoshoot framed in black frames with white mats to showcase the family.
The luxury leather wrapped nesting tables with polished chrome bases were placed to the arm side of the sofa and accessories with finds from local specialty showrooms and mixed with the client's own collection of priceless treasures and memories.
With the corner of the room, we chose a fiddle leaf fig tree to provide some color and bring in a organic element.
The large window provide plenty of natural light in this space, so we diffused it with a soft white sheet and custom drapery on rings with a satin nickel rod specially crafted for this home in keeping with the style.
Finally, we purchased the seven foot tall male and female statues to take advantage of the vaulted ceiling and to give a sense of drama.
